Cherry-flavored Fireball whisky drinks are great. For the quick version, mix with cherry soda and a bit of root beer as desired.

The longer version requires more work. Get a large jar of cherries in syrup, and pour out the syrup. Fill with Fireball until all cherries are covered, and then some. Refrigerate (not freeze) for between one and three weeks depending on how flavorful you want it. Take it out, and pour out the liquid. Add in a bit of the original syrup as desired (can turn into cherry-flavored ice if the mix is frozen before serving). Serve with a cherry or two in the final drinks, if appropriate.

Depending on how long you leave the cherries in with the Fireball, you may not have very substantial cherries left at the end, but if you do, the cherries alone are very flavorful. Quite a kick. Cherry-shots.

Surface Pro really got hit in the battery life category in Engadget's review. Three hours and forty-six minutes in their standard video-looping test. Surface RT scored nine hours thirty-six minutes, for comparison.

Wow, that's bad. Maybe it's a bad unit?

Nope, it's just a tablet with a laptop-grade processor running a desktop version of Windows and a 1920x1080 screen. Everyone knew the battery life wouldn't be stellar, but it's even worse than I expected. Gizmodo's review returned numbers from two hours and twenty minutes to three hours and forty minutes. Of course, these results represent standardized, video-playing, screen-on tests, but it's a decent comparison nonetheless.

I certainly won't be putting down $900+ on one of them any time soon.
